G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Wo befinden sich Konfigurationsdateien in WSL?

Warnung:nicht WSL-Dateien auf der Festplatte von Windows aus bearbeiten.

Die Dateien, die auf der Festplatte in %LocalAppData%\Packages gespeichert sind Verwenden Sie spezielle NTFS-Funktionen, um POSIX-Funktionalität/Metadaten zu implementieren (z. B. Linux-Berechtigungen). Die Verwendung von Standard-Windows-Tools/Apps zum Bearbeiten dieser Dateien wird Ihre Linux-Umgebung beschädigen.

Stattdessen stellt WSL ein Mount bereit, mit dem Sie sicher auf Dateien in Ihrer Linux-Umgebung zugreifen und diese bearbeiten können. Es ist unter \\wsl$\ erhältlich .

Siehe Linux-Dateien nicht mit Windows-Apps und -Tools ändern


Ich habe meine etc gefunden Ordner in:

C:\Users\USER\AppData\Local\Packages\CanonicalGroupLimited.UbuntuonWindows_79rhkp1fndgsc\LocalState\rootfs\etc

Hinweis:Ich verwende WSL1, um VMware verwenden zu können. WSL2 verwendet Hyper-V, das mit anderen Virtualisierungs-Hypervisoren nicht kompatibel ist. (Bearbeiten:Dies ist nicht mehr wahr. )

Dies ändert sich jedoch jetzt und in naher Zukunft. Kürzlich haben sowohl VirtualBox als auch VMware Versionen veröffentlicht, die Hyper-V und WSL2 unterstützen. Sie können mehr darüber für VirtualBox und VMware erfahren. Die VMware-Lösung erfordert das in Kürze erscheinende Windows 10 Build 20H1, während VirtualBox möglicherweise jetzt verwendet werden kann.

Diese nächste Version von Windows wird auch damit beworben, dass sie eine größere Integration zwischen Windows und WSL ermöglicht und vielleicht sogar das Problem gleichzeitiger Updates derselben Dateien von beiden Subsystemen löst.


Linux
  1. Zugriff auf Linux-Dateisysteme in Windows 10 und WSL 2

  2. Heruntergeladene Windows-Updates löschen

  3. Was sind die Unterschiede zwischen Linux- und Windows-.txt-Dateien (Unicode-Codierung)

  4. Wenn Sie apt-get install ausführen, wo werden die .deb-Dateien gespeichert?

  5. Wo befindet sich das Dateisystem des Linux-Subsystems in Windows 10?

So installieren Sie WSL unter Windows 10

Was sind Sparse-Dateien in Linux?

Wo werden alle meine Inodes verwendet?

Speicherort der ini/config-Dateien in Linux/Unix?

Batch-Konvertierung der Codierung in Dateien

Warum sind .so-Dateien ausführbar?